Estimate a company's risk by its beta. Look at a stock's beta to get an idea of how volatile it's been. In general, beta measures volatility of an individual stock against the volatility of the S&P 500. The current stock price you're referring to is actually the price of the last trade.It is a historical price – but during market hours, that's usually mere seconds ago for very liquid stocks..
